OPERATOR MOUNTING CONT'D 6. Mount Chain Keeper / Keyhole Bracket Using suitable hardware mount the chain keeper approximately 4 feet above the floor, near the free hanging chain. Remove disconnect sash chain from bag and place the end through the keyhole in the the chain keeper. Remove excess links if necessary. This operator has a floor level disconnect chain to disconnect the door from the door operator allowing for manual operation of the door in case of emergency or power failure. 1. To disengage, pull the chain and secure in the disengaged position by slipping the end through the keyhole bracket mounted on the wall. Or if emergency egress device is used, pull handle to disengage operator from door. 2. The door may now be pushed up or pulled down manually. Release the disconnect chain to operate the door again electrically. 6
